Responsibilities
- Design, develop, and maintain our Java with Spring Boot and Kotlin API, and new features and improvements for a variety of React/TypeScript web applications.
- Help maintain our MySQL database, including writing SQL queries to bulk insert or change entries and alter table schemas.
- Write tests alongside every feature and conduct comprehensive code reviews.
- Troubleshoot user-reported issues from the team's applications.
- Collaborate with a variety of teams, including DevOps, Designers, and Product.
- Work with stakeholders in various departments to fully understand business
- requirements and translate them into the development of the product.
- Develop a deep understanding of the advertising industry, as required to be able to make decisions about our technical approach and provide our users with more efficient applications.
Requirements
- 5 years of Software Engineer experience, with Java and JavaScript.
- Requirement to have shipped code to production.
- 2+ years of experience with React and TypeScript.
Skills
- Core understanding of JavaScript, HTML5 and CSS3
- Use of Git and command-line tools.
- Good knowledge of SQL.
- Familiarity with RESTful API concepts.
- Comfortable using browser developer tools and build tools such as Webpack.
- Understanding of responsive design concepts and cross-browser compatibility.
This job was posted by Anjan Singh from Zimetrics Technologies.